分享web开发知识

注册/登录|最近发布|今日推荐

主页 IT知识网页技术软件开发前端开发代码编程运营维护技术分享教程案例
当前位置:首页 > IT知识

background:url() 背景图不显示

发布时间:2023-09-06 01:09责任编辑:傅花花关键词:url

奇怪的问题:

.box-3 { ???width: 100%; ???height: 500px; ???border: solid 2px red; ???margin-top: 70px; ???padding: 0 0 0 800px; ???box-sizing: border-box; ???background: url("img/aike.jpg");}

  居然不能显示出背景图片,路经似乎是正常的

问题原因:
  在url(imagepath)里的这个imagepath(图片路径)。这个url寻址位置是以css文件夹为root目录,也就是导入css的上一级目录

  通过浏览器调试,可以发现从css下面的img来找图片,但是img和css是平级的文件夹,就是说css下面是没有img这个文件夹存在的,所以浏览器当然报错了,因为根本找不到

那,解决办法?

  让其向上找一级,在让他找到img目录 ,在图片路径上加上 ../ 让其以上一级目录为root目录

.box-3 { ???width: 100%; ???height: 500px; ???border: solid 2px red; ???margin-top: 70px; ???padding: 0 0 0 800px; ???box-sizing: border-box; ???background: url("../img/aike.jpg");}

  

 

background:url() 背景图不显示

原文地址:http://www.cnblogs.com/2bjiujiu/p/7482783.html

知识推荐

我的编程学习网——分享web前端后端开发技术知识。 垃圾信息处理邮箱 tousu563@163.com 网站地图
icp备案号 闽ICP备2023006418号-8 不良信息举报平台 互联网安全管理备案 Copyright 2023 www.wodecom.cn All Rights Reserved